Goodbye by Siera, Matt Steffanina is a bass-heavy, groove-locked Dance track at 125 BPM with moderate drive and strong groove. At 41% energy, it works as a mid-set sustainer — enough momentum to keep the floor moving.
Released 9 Jul 2021 · 2:10 · 44% mood · -12 dB loudness
The feel
The warmth is the story here — 86% puts it in the top tier of the catalog. Lead with it.
Where it lives in a set
41% energy places it in the build — the stretch where you're winning the floor, not rewarding it yet.
125 BPM — squarely in dance territory, mixable within roughly 120–130 BPM without pitch artefacts.
F Minor — 4A on the Camelot wheel. Harmonically compatible with 4B, 3A and 5A.
Tracks in 4A, 4B, 3A or 5A between ~120–130 BPM.
Groove sustainer — 41% energy with strong groove keeps momentum without forcing the energy up. Ideal in the stretches between peaks.
